Merge branch 'akpm' (patches from Andrew)
Merge misc fixes from Andrew Morton: "5 fixes" * emailed patches from Andrew Morton <akpm@linux-foundation.org>: mm: correct the comment when reclaimed pages exceed the scanned pages userfaultfd: shmem: handle coredumping in handle_userfault() mm: numa: avoid waiting on freed migrated pages swap: cond_resched in swap_cgroup_prepare() mm/memory-failure.c: use compound_head() flags for huge pages

diff --git a/fs/userfaultfd.c b/fs/userfaultfd.c
index f7555fc25877..1d622f276e3a 100644
--- a/fs/userfaultfd.c
+++ b/fs/userfaultfd.c
@@ -340,9 +340,28 @@ int handle_userfault(struct vm_fault *vmf, unsigned long reason)
bool must_wait, return_to_userland;
long blocking_state;
- BUG_ON(!rwsem_is_locked(&mm->mmap_sem));
-
ret = VM_FAULT_SIGBUS;
+
+ /*
+ * We don't do userfault handling for the final child pid update.
+ *
+ * We also don't do userfault handling during
+ * coredumping. hugetlbfs has the special
+ * follow_hugetlb_page() to skip missing pages in the
+ * FOLL_DUMP case, anon memory also checks for FOLL_DUMP with
+ * the no_page_table() helper in follow_page_mask(), but the
+ * shmem_vm_ops->fault method is invoked even during
+ * coredumping without mmap_sem and it ends up here.
+ */
+ if (current->flags & (PF_EXITING|PF_DUMPCORE))
+ goto out;
+
+ /*
+ * Coredumping runs without mmap_sem so we can only check that
+ * the mmap_sem is held, if PF_DUMPCORE was not set.
+ */
+ WARN_ON_ONCE(!rwsem_is_locked(&mm->mmap_sem));
+
ctx = vmf->vma->vm_userfaultfd_ctx.ctx;
if (!ctx)
goto out;
